Sidi Beddou ech Cheikh el Menouar
Sidi Beddou ech Cheikh el Menouar is a shrine in Sidi Saada, Yellel, Relizane Province.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Sedjerara is a town and commune in Mascara Province, Algeria. According to the 1998 census it has a population of 7,819. Sedjerara is situated 9 km west of Sidi Beddou ech Cheikh el Menouar.

Kalaa is a town and commune in Relizane Province, Algeria. Al Qalaa or Qalaat Bani Rachid is one of the municipalities of the Algerian state of Glizan. It is located 32 km west of the state of Glizan. Its population was 11,659 according to the 2008 census. Kalaa is situated 9 km south of Sidi Beddou ech Cheikh el Menouar.
